Best National Parks Near Helper, UT

Visiting Helper, Utah, with an RV from RVshare, is a wonderful way to explore the area!Capitol Reef National Park is located in south-central Utah within the Waterpocket Fold, a unique geological formation. The park offers two campgrounds, Fruita Campground and Cedar Mesa Campground, both with RV-friendly sites. However, there are no hookups for water, sewer, or electricity.Arches National Park is situated in eastern Utah near Moab and is famous for its natural sandstone arches. Devil's Garden Campground is the only campground within the park that has RV-friendly sites. Reservations are recommended due to high demand during peak seasons.Canyonlands National Park is divided into four districts: Island in the Sky, The Needles, The Maze, and the rivers themselves. Camping is available at both Island in the Sky and The Needles districts with RV-friendly sites. However, hookups and dump stations are not provided.Bryce Canyon National Park showcases stunning red rock formations called hoodoos. RV camping is available at North and Sunset Campground with basic amenities but no hookups.Remember to check each park's official website for any updates or restrictions before your visit. Enjoy exploring these spectacular national parks near Helper, Utah!

Popular State Parks Near Helper, UT

Huntington State Park is a beautiful natural setting for outdoor activities. Covering 2,500 acres around Huntington Reservoir, it offers fishing, boating, and swimming opportunities. The park features three campgrounds with a total of 49 RV and tent sites. Each campsite is equipped with a picnic table and fire ring. Modern amenities such as restrooms, showers, and a dump station are available for RVers. Hiking trails provide scenic views of the surrounding mountains and wildlife sightings. Green River State Park is popular among RV enthusiasts and campers. It offers over 42 spacious RV sites with electricity, water, and sewer connections. The park has well-maintained facilities, including clean restrooms and showers. Fishing in the Green River is a favorite activity, along with boating and hiking trails that offer stunning views of the landscapes. Palisade State Park provides a variety of outdoor recreational activities, including boating, fishing, hiking trails with breathtaking views of mountains and reservoirs, and golf course challenges amidst picturesque settings. The park offers various camping options, including RV camping with amenities such as restrooms and showers.Utah Lake State Park features the largest freshwater lake in Utah, with opportunities for boating, fishing for catfish/walleye/bass species, and hiking/biking trails throughout the park, offering natural beauty exploration along with wildlife viewing.

Must-see Monuments and Landmarks Near Helper, UT

Timpanogos Cave National Monument is a must-visit landmark near Helper, Utah. It showcases a stunning cave system with three main caves: Hansen, Middle, and Timpanogos Cave. Visitors can explore these caves on guided tours that last about 1.5 hours. The monument is open from May to September, so check the official website for operating hours and tour availability.Camping is not available at the monument itself, but there are nearby campgrounds like Alpine Campground and American Fork Canyon Campground that offer RV camping options. The monument is located within the scenic Wasatch Mountain Range, providing opportunities for outdoor activities like hiking, biking, fishing, and picnicking.The Pony Express National Historic Trail is another historic trail worth exploring near Helper. This trail played a crucial role in connecting the East and West coasts of the United States during its operation from 1860 to 1861. Along the trail, you'll discover picturesque landscapes and historic sites. Enjoy camping at various campgrounds along the trail and participate in ranger-led programs to learn more about its significance.The Old Spanish National Historic Trail stretches across six states, including Utah. This route was a vital trade route between Santa Fe, New Mexico, and Los Angeles, California, from 1829 to 1848. Explore its scenic highlights, such as majestic mountains and vast deserts, while enjoying various outdoor activities like hiking and horseback riding.Lastly, visit the Mormon Pioneer National Historic Trail that stretches across five states, including Utah. This trail was used by Mormon pioneers in the mid-1800s as they journeyed to Utah's Salt Lake Valley from Illinois.

RVshare’s Top Picks for Nearby RV Parks & Campgrounds

Castle Gate RV Park: Located in Helper, Utah, Castle Gate RV Park offers full hookups with 50 amp electric service. They have spacious pull-through sites and provide amenities such as a children's pool, business center, convenience store, playground, and self-serve laundry.Buckhorn RV Park and Resort: At Buckhorn RV Park and Resort in Helper, Utah, you'll find spacious pull-through sites along with a shower and bath house. They also offer amenities like free Wi-Fi, propane refills, a dog park, a mini golf course, batting cages, pickleball courts, horseshoe pits, and corn hole sets. Esquire Mobile Home Park & RV Space: This family-friendly campground in Helper offers full hookups with electricity and internet access. They have shaded tree areas where you can relax and enjoy the surroundings. Pets are welcome here too!Pleasant Creek RV Resort: Located near Helper in Utah's scenic countryside, Pleasant Creek RV Resort offers spacious pull-through sites with electrical/water/sewer hookups. Enjoy their heated pool or engage in activities such as horseshoes and basketball. The clubhouse features arcade games and a TV for your entertainment.

RV Dump Stations Near Helper, UT

In Helper, Utah, you have a few options for dumping your RV's black and gray water.Convenient dump stations can be found at Sinclair Gas Station, Canyon View RV Park (City), Chevron Gas Station, and Springville Utah Waste Treatment Plant. These dump stations provide access to fresh water for flushing tanks and offer an RV trash bin for waste disposal.See RVshare’s guide to RV dump stations in Helper, Utah, for details on each station.
